N-able Announces Empower 2027 and Launches Global “Empower on the Move” Series

Flagship conference to take place in Scottsdale, Arizona, with new regional events bringing cybersecurity insights and peer collaboration directly to customers worldwide

BURLINGTON, Mass.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--N-able, Inc. (NYSE: NABL), a global cybersecurity company delivering business resilience, today announced plans for Empower 2027, its flagship customer conference, alongside the launch of its Empower on the Move global event series.

Empower 2027 will take place September 20-22, 2027, in Scottsdale, Arizona, bringing together managed service providers (MSPs), IT professionals, value-added resellers (VARs), distributors, and industry experts from around the world. The conference will feature keynote presentations, technical breakout sessions, certifications, networking opportunities, and strategic discussions centered on key industry priorities including cybersecurity, automation, AI, and business growth.

Building on the momentum of Empower 2026 in Fort Lauderdale, which welcomed more than 600 attendees, N-able is launching its regional Empower on the Move events to help make the Empower experience more accessible to customers and partners globally. The first several events in the series will take place in the following cities, with additional locations expected to be announced later this year:

  • Manchester, U.K. — June 22–23, 2026
  • Frankfurt, Germany — June 24–25, 2026
  • Johannesburg, South Africa — July 21, 2026
  • Melbourne, Australia —September 1, 2026

The new Empower on the Move series extends the core Empower experience into key markets, enabling more customers to participate. Unlike traditional roadshow formats, the regional events will feature executive participation, including select appearances from Mike Adler, Chief Technology and Product Officer, hands-on technical training led by N-able’s “Head Nerds,” localized programming, and opportunities for attendees to connect directly with peers and N-able leadership.
